10.43 Allocation of Point Capacity
In those instances in which the aggregate net
quantity of all validated nominations exceed
Company's physical capacity to receive gas at a
specific Point of Receipt or deliver gas at a
specific Point of Delivery, Company will allocate
capacity to the validated nominations at the
constrained point location in the following order:
(a) Shipper imbalance.
(b) Quantities nominated in the opposite direction
of the net nominated quantity at the
constrained point location. Such nominations
will be initially allocated capacity given that
they potentially add capacity at the point in
the direction of the constraint.
Nominations within this nomination class will
be prioritized based on the following order:
(i) Primary scheduling rights firm
nominations.
Pro rata allocation of capacity within
this nomination class, if necessary, will
be based on Shipper's primary scheduling
rights at such location.
